Master is weird for this deck in most matchups, as it's so light on permanents that actually have blue mana symbols. On the other hand, if the goal of the deck is to force the opponent into only having red mana, his pro-red should be strong against anything with Lightning Bolts. My gut instinct is that a couple copies of main-deck Vendilion Clique would be better than Masters, but I'm sure that the team that brought the deck to PT BNG tested this much more/better than I have.

Yeah, definitely don't use Ghost Quarters. Unless you have the Shadow of Doubt, they'll get to fetch a basic land, which pretty much screws up the entire Blood Moon plan. Spreading Seas is probably better in the main (it can fix our own mana for Cryptic Command, too) than Shadow of Doubt, but Shadow of Doubt also seems strong out of the board as a way to prevent 3-color opponents from preemptively fetching basics to beat Moon.

Deck felt smooth, first real playtest in tournament setting which worked nicely. As expected all blue control decks were basically byes (or felt like they should be byes, being the remand deck + having 2R I win as a 4 of are sweet), do not go for the seas plan against U decks, just rely on moon and have one or two for potential manlands, but remember that the other U control decks never want to tap mana on their turn for fear of Moon. Lighthouse was good, as was charm, the deck does have extremely powerful situational cards and being able to get rid of them is sweet. Lighthouse is just mountain under moon anyway, the colourless was never relevant. Affinity felt fine as I thought but wasn't sure, I almost stole game 1 and games 2 and 3 were horrible blowouts.
Did not get to test against BG decks which is something I'm keen for, threads and keranos as such did not get a workout neither did my 4 seas package. Don't forget to remand your own spells, and end step cliques to clear the way for your blood moon to resolve.

I'm not so sure, blood moon is such a powerful threat, that it makes your opponents play their 75s sub optimally. Fetching basics in greedy decks is bad, they're slowing themselves down, saving abrupt decays for blood moons makes your threads and shackles better, siding artifact hate gets you blown out by keranos. Sure if the meta actually shifts to decks that can handle blood moon (like delver, UR twin, soul sisters and the like) I would stop playing this deck, but with correct play there are too many free wins possible.
Edit: Blood moon is amazing against tron, you turn them into a fair ramp deck minus the ramp. If you combine spreading seas onto their tron pieces you have more disruption then they have nature's claims in their deck.
